Course Title:  East Meets the West – Chinese painting and Watercolor    

Class description for Art Central in San Luis Obispo (2-days):

One day Chinese painting in spontaneous style

Students learn how to use the Chinese brushes,

ink and colors, as well as the theory of the Asian Art.

Subjects will be flower and animal.

One day watercolor

Students learn basic techniques such as compositions

and coloring, as well as Lian’s techniques including

the “Color Pouring and Blending”.

Use 3 primary colors to achieve beautiful effects.

Subject: bird or frogs.

Class description for Studios on the Park in Paso Robles (3-days):

First day: Chinese painting in spontaneous style

Students learn how to use the Chinese brushes, ink and

colors, as well as the theory of the Asian Art.

Subjects will be flower and landscape.

Second and third day: watercolor

Students learn basic techniques such as compositions

and coloring, as well as Lian’s techniques including

the “Color Pouring and Blending”.

Use 3 primary colors to achieve beautiful effects.
Subjects: animal – Elephants or buffalos or moose

(one and half day) on 1/2 sheet watercolor paper;

Grapes or fish (half day) on 1/4 sheet watercolor paper.

Lian Quan Zhen is a popular watercolor and Chinese painting artist and teacher in the US and abroad. He is one of the most popular authors of North Light Books.

Lian started sketching and painting in his childhood and continue as hobby while he practiced medicine as a family physician in Canton Province, China. After immigrating to the US in 1985, he obtained a Bachelor of Arts Degree from University of California at Berkeley in 1992 and a Master of Architecture Degree from MIT in 1996. He has many shows in the US, Hong Kong and China and developed an international following. His paintings hang in numerous institutional and private collections including the MIT Museum which has collected 14 of his paintings.

His art teaching credentials include at the University of California at Berkeley where he taught watercolor outdoor sketching for 8 years; watercolor and Chinese painting workshops nationwide in US, and other countries in Europe, Canada, Mexico, Bahamas, China, South Africa and Australia. Also, Lian has been an invited juror for California, Colorado, New Mexico and Kentucky Watercolor Societies’ exhibitions and other local shows. His paintings featured in magazines such as Watercolor 94 Spring, Splash4, Collectors (Hong Kong) and books of Landscape on Watercolor (UK), Finding Your Visual Voice and Painter’s Quick Reference books by North Light Books: Flowers and Blooms, Dogs and Cats, Birds and Butterflies, Landscapes and Drawing and Painting Animals – the Essential Guide.
Lian’s three books are distributed internationally. The Chinese Painting Techniques for Exquisite Watercolor, published in October of 2000; the Chinese Watercolor Techniques – Painting Animals, published in December of 2004, with demos on video tapes and DVDs made by Teaching Arts in UK; Chinese Watercolor Techniques for Exquisite Flowers published in 2009. They were main selections for North Light Book Club members. In Fall 2013 North Light will publish his fourth book: Chinese Landscape Techniques for Watercolor.
